
If you have ever done a site flip or have ever read information about site flipping then I am sure you know about the Sitepoint Marketplace. It’s one of the most popular places to buy and sell websites. In fact, it has become so popular that they had to create an entirely new website just for the marketplace.
The Sitepoint Marketplace is now Flippa.com and it’s pretty darn cool if you ask me! They seem to have kept all of the features from the old marketplace and added several more. What I really like is that they transferred all accounts over to this new site so nobody lost their feedback, listings, verification, or anything else.
